To protect status bits during the break state, write a logic 0 to the BCFE
bit. With BCFE at logic 0 (its default state), software can read and write
I/O registers during the break state without affecting status bits. Some
status bits have a 2-step read/write clearing procedure. If software does
the first step on such a bit before the break, the bit cannot change during
the break state as long as BCFE is at logic 0. After the break, doing the
second step clears the status bit.
The two SCI I/O pins are:
The PTD6/TxD pin is the serial data output from the SCI transmitter.
The PTD7/RxD pin is the serial data input to the SCI receiver.
These I/O registers control and monitor SCI operation:
